formal common
Usage
Native speakers often use بِوَصْفِهِ in formal discussions, such as academic debates or professional presentations, where they need to clarify a role or identity. For instance, a speaker might say, 'بِوَصْفِهِ كَاتِبًا مَشْهُورًا' (As a famous writer) when introducing someone’s credentials in a literary context.
Synonyms & nuances
A similar phrase is 'كَمَا' (as), but بِوَصْفِهِ is more specific, emphasizing the role or title held by a person. You would choose بِوَصْفِهِ when you want to formally highlight someone's position or identity rather than just making a general comparison.

FAQ
Q.What does بِوَصْفِهِ mean in English?
بِوَصْفِهِ translates to 'as a' in English, often used to describe someone's role or function in a specific context.
Q.How do I use بِوَصْفِهِ in a sentence?
You can use بِوَصْفِهِ when you want to introduce someone's title or role, such as 'بِوَصْفِهِ مُعَلِّمًا' (As a teacher) in a discussion about education.
Q.Are there any common mistakes with using بِوَصْفِهِ?
A common mistake is to confuse بِوَصْفِهِ with informal phrases. Remember, it's best suited for formal contexts where you're delineating specific roles.
